This alarming trend has already started

At my local supermarket, checkouts are rarely manned by actual people.

There is usually one cashier on duty, while shoppers are encouraged to use self-checkouts.

There are usually 10 active self-checkouts at a time, with a single person monitoring use and helping shoppers if an error comes up.

The supermarket is, in essence, operating 10–11 checkouts at the same time. Previously, they would need 11 cashiers to achieve this.

Now, they need two staff members.

There are huge savings for the supermarket in terms of labor, to be sure. But, there are also nine fewer jobs in the community. That is a huge decrease in percentage terms. And that’s just one community.
